作者kevinztw (Kevin)
看板MATLAB
標題Re: [討論] 產生一個matrix, 每個元為行加列值
時間Sun Nov 20 03:48:12 2011
想到一個簡單的方法
A = ones(m,n);
A = cumsum(A,1) + cumsum(A,2)
可以查一下cumsum函數,應該就很容易理解
※ 引述《awertyw (綠茶多糖多冰)》之銘言:
: A=zeros(m,n);
: for i=1:m
: for j=1:n
: A(i,j)=i+j
: end
: end
: ※ 引述《OoRoO (黃輝煌vs洪蘭)》之銘言:
: 小弟初學~
: 請問一下如何製造一個可以由使用者決定行數列數的matrix
: 每個元裡面為它的行加列值
: 目前想到這樣...
: 有沒有一個產生matrix的指令 裡面可以擺該matrix元的 行 + 列值?
: 感恩><
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 123.240.102.106